This is not a matter of interfaces and protocols, this is a fundamental shortcoming to cryptographic copy protection (also known as DRM). A cryptographic system consists of four elements: a plaintext, a cyphertext, a secret, and an algorithm. The purpose of a cryptographic system is to keep someone who has the cyphertext and algorithm from acquiring the plaintext. To do this you have to keep them from having access to the secret. Cryptographic copy protection involves giving someone the cyphertext, the secret, the algorithm, and a permutation of the plaintext, and keeping them from acquiring the unmodified plaintext. This is fundamentally impossible. From: Loki Ball Yep yep I hear ya but I think it comes down to groups of people who intended on the world having things free and doing what they can to see that come true. No, it comes down to mathematics. You can't cheat mathematics. You can believe that you've got a scheme for making 2+2=5, but someone will figure out where you've divided by zero eventually. And more likely sooner than later. From: someone Microsoft has had holes in it almost if not intentionally from the day it started. You're mixing up unrelated issues. Windows is based on an API that wasn't designed to be secure, but it's certainly possible to design a fundamentally secure API and OS. It's not possible to devise a working cryptographic copy protection scheme. From: someone THERE IS A TOOL THAT A WELL KNOWN PAST COMPANY IN SL IS SAYING THEY ARE GOING TO RELEASE TO THE PUBLIC THAT WILL COPY FULL SIMS AND NOT CHECK PERMISSIONS. There are many tools that have been available for years that will copy full sims and not check permissions. Keeping this one from being released won't change that fact.

From: Argent Stonecutter Steve Jobs doesn't think it can work, and he ought to know. It's the same thing here, as soon as someone figures out the crack, all the bad guys will have it, and you won't even know it's out there. You can watch this happening on Everquest and Warcraft. The cheats are barely interrupted by Sony and Blizzard. Please, please add NCSoft Korea's stupid GameGuard to the list of idiocy in the majority. Lineage 2 and Aion both run it.. and guess what happened with L2? They'd update it and within 24 hours, the bot runners would have it cracked and be back to running 24/7. All GameGuard does is bog down the computer and occasionally causing errors.. As a content creator, I wish there was something LL could do that wouldn't needlessly complicate things. But I realize there isn't. LL honestly can't afford to get into the kind of arms races that NCSoft, Blizzard and Sony can wage. And if those three are losing it, imagine the botched mess LL would make of it. I'd rather be able to log in and have the platform with it's normal instability, thanks. As for builderbot?
